Lynette Aug 31st, 2003 11:26 AM

Our family stayed at the Ocean Park Inn in March of 2002. While the hotel is not new, it had been recently updated and served our purposes well. It is right on the water, and walking distance to lots of shops and restaurants. rooms were a good size with queen beds (not doubles)
there was a microwave and mini fridge in our room. The bathrooms were what dated this hotel. Nothing wrong with them, as they were newly painted up, but the fixtures were older and the tiling was dated. The hotel serves continental breakfast each morning just off the lobby behind the huge saltwater fish tank
(Just breads and pastries, no cereal or fruit) but there is a grocery store and a Starbucks just across the street for the extras you might need, and then you have a fridge to put it in. The pool is the size of a postage stamp, but it was nice and warm, and the hot tub felt wonderful after a full day of sightseeing . The pool area is glassed off, so you do not get the wind off the ocean. There was also free gated and covered parking under the hotel. This hotel, while not deluxe, was perfect for our family stay.
